Hgene | Tgene |
NDEL1 | CHD3 |
Required for organization of the cellular microtubulearray and microtubule anchoring at the centrosome. May regulatemicrotubule organization at least in part by targeting themicrotubule severing protein KATNA1 to the centrosome. Alsopositively regulates the activity of the minus-end directedmicrotubule motor protein dynein. May enhance dynein-mediatedmicrotubule sliding by targeting dynein to the microtubule plusends. Required for several dynein- and microtubule-dependentprocesses such as the maintenance of Golgi integrity, thecentripetal motion of secretory vesicles and the coupling of thenucleus and centrosome. Also required during brain development forthe migration of newly formed neurons from theventricular/subventricular zone toward the cortical plate. Plays arole, together with DISC1, in the regulation of neurite outgrowth.Required for mitosis in some cell types but appears to bedispensible for mitosis in cortical neuronal progenitors, whichinstead requires NDE1. Facilitates the polymerization ofneurofilaments from the individual subunits NEFH and NEFL.Positively regulates lysosome peripheral distribution and ruffledborder formation in osteoclasts (By similarity).{ECO:0000250|UniProtKB:Q9ERR1, ECO:0000269|PubMed:12556484,ECO:0000269|PubMed:14970193, ECO:0000269|PubMed:16291865,ECO:0000269|PubMed:17600710}. | Component of the histone deacetylase NuRD complex whichparticipates in the remodeling of chromatin by deacetylatinghistones. Required for anchoring centrosomal pericentrin in bothinterphase and mitosis, for spindle organization and centrosomeintegrity. {ECO:0000269|PubMed:17626165,ECO:0000269|PubMed:9804427}. |
